1. The Getty Center
Located in the hills of Los Angeles, The Getty Center is one of the best museums in LA for its breathtaking views, stunning architecture, and incredible art collection. The museum is known for its European paintings, sculptures, and decorative arts, with works by Rembrandt, Van Gogh, and Turner. Besides its art collection, visitors can enjoy beautifully landscaped gardens and world-renowned exhibitions.

2. Los Angeles County Museum of Art (LACMA)
LACMA is the largest art museum in the United States and a must-visit destination for art enthusiasts. As one of the best museums in Los Angeles, LACMA houses more than 150,000 works of art, ranging from ancient artifacts to contemporary pieces. The museum is famous for its extensive collection of Asian, European, and Latin American art. The iconic Urban Light installation at the entrance is a popular spot for photos.
3. The Natural History Museum of Los Angeles County
For a deep dive into the natural world, the Natural History Museum of Los Angeles County is one of the best museums in LA to explore. It showcases the history of life on Earth, with exhibits ranging from dinosaur skeletons to rare gems and minerals. The museum’s interactive exhibits make it a great destination for families and anyone interested in science and history.

4. The Broad
If you’re a fan of contemporary art, The Broad is an essential stop. Located in downtown Los Angeles, The Broad is home to an impressive collection of modern art, including works by Jeff Koons, Yayoi Kusama, and Andy Warhol. With its striking architecture and diverse exhibits, The Broad has earned its place as one of the best museums in LA.
5. California Science Center
Located in Exposition Park, the California Science Center is one of the best museums in Los Angeles for science lovers. It offers hands-on exhibits about space, technology, and the environment, making it an ideal destination for families and young learners. Don’t miss the chance to see the Space Shuttle Endeavour, which is one of the museum’s most popular exhibits.

7. The Autry Museum of the American West
Dive into the history of the American West at The Autry Museum, which explores the rich cultural heritage of the American frontier. The museum is known for its impressive collection of Native American art, Western film memorabilia, and historical artifacts. As one of the best museums in LA, it provides a unique perspective on the history of the American West.
8. The Petersen Automotive Museum
For automobile enthusiasts, the Petersen Automotive Museum is a must-see. Located on Wilshire Boulevard, the museum is one of the best museums in Los Angeles for car lovers. It showcases the history and evolution of the automobile, featuring iconic vehicles like vintage cars, race cars, and Hollywood movie cars.

10. Skirball Cultural Center
The Skirball Cultural Center is a unique museum dedicated to Jewish culture and heritage. Located in the hills of Los Angeles, it offers exhibits on Jewish history, culture, and art. As one of the best museums in Los Angeles, the Skirball is also known for its engaging family programs and cultural events.
11. The La Brea Tar Pits and Museum
The La Brea Tar Pits are a fascinating site where you can learn about the prehistoric creatures that once roamed Los Angeles. The museum showcases fossils of extinct animals such as mammoths and saber-toothed cats, all of which were preserved in the tar pits. If you’re a fan of paleontology, this is one of the best museums in Los Angeles to visit.
12. The Los Angeles Maritime Museum
Located in San Pedro, the Los Angeles Maritime Museum is dedicated to the history of the city’s maritime industry. It features exhibits on ships, navigational tools, and maritime artifacts. 13. The Norton Simon Museum
The Norton Simon Museum in Pasadena is a hidden gem that features an exceptional collection of European art from the Renaissance to the 20th century. With works by masters like Rembrandt, Picasso, and Van Gogh, the Norton Simon is one of the best museums in Los Angeles for art aficionados.

15. The Museum of Jurassic Technology
For those who enjoy the odd and unusual, the Museum of Jurassic Technology in Culver City is an eccentric, one-of-a-kind museum. It blends art, history, and science in a surreal and mysterious way. Its unique exhibits make it one of the best museums in Los Angeles for those looking for a quirky experience.
16. The Getty Villa
A sister museum to The Getty Center, The Getty Villa specializes in ancient Greek, Roman, and Etruscan art. Located in Malibu, it offers a stunning collection of ancient antiquities, as well as beautiful gardens and stunning views of the Pacific Ocean. As one of the best museums in Los Angeles, it transports visitors to the classical world.

17. The Los Angeles Police Museum
The Los Angeles Police Museum offers an intriguing look into the history of law enforcement in the city. It features exhibits on the history of the LAPD, including artifacts related to famous cases and police equipment. 20. The Museum of Tolerance
The Museum of Tolerance is dedicated to fighting prejudice and promoting social justice. Located in Los Angeles, the museum offers thought-provoking exhibits on human rights, the Holocaust, and contemporary issues.
